Abstract
We present a preliminary design and experimental results of a phase discontinuity relaxation method for MRI (magnetic resonance imaging) phase images. Our method utilizes a wavelet transform algorithm with zero-padding technique. The method is capable of solving the ambiguity problem in MRI phase image by removing the discontinuous borders. The key idea of the wavelet transform algorithm is to process the given MRI phase data by operating frequency domain relaxation in coarse grids and then transferring the intermediate result into finer grids. In this paper we investigate the possibility of employing this approach for phase image based-MRI application. We also evaluate and compare these processed images with the original ones. The application of the proposed method for removing discontinuous border is demonstrated by examples.
